Jeffrey Hoyle, Ed.D., is Senior Lecturer of Marketing and Professional Sales at Central Michigan. Prior to academia he had over 20 years' experience in B2B sales and marketing in the foodservice, healthcare, and forest products industries. Jeff's experience in B2B sales and marketing includes working with such clients as General Motors, General Electric, PepsiCo, Alcoa, and Boeing to name a few. His research interests focus Experiential Learning, Stakeholder Analysis, and Organizational Selling. His research has been published in journals such as Journal for Advancement of Marketing Education, Business Horizons, Education + Training, in addition to a chapter in the text Qualitative and Mixed Methods: Data analysis using Dedoose (2020). Sage Publications: Los Angeles, CA.
